What is New Vogue Dancing?
New Vogue Dancing is one of the three Dancesport Styles in Australia, the other two being Ballroom (sometimes called Modern or Standard) and Latin American. Put simply, New Vogue Dancing is an uniquely Australian style of sequence Ballroom dancing. What that means is that each particular New Vogue dance has it’s own set of steps, […]
